Multipartite entanglement in the diagonal symmetric subspace
Abstract
We investigate the entanglement properties in the symmetric subspace of N-partite d-dimensional systems (qudits). For diagonal symmetric states, we show that there is no bound entanglement for d = 3,4 and N = 3. Further, we present a constructive algorithm to map multipartite diagonal symmetric states of qudits onto bipartite symmetric states of larger local dimension. This technique greatly simplifies the analysis of multipartite states and allows to infer entanglement properties for any even N ≥ 4 due to the fact that the PPT conditions that arise from the bipartite symmetric state correspond to the same PPT conditions that appear in the multipartite diagonal symmetric state.
